Job description
The role at a glance:
NBBJ Charlotte is seeking an Intermediate Interior Designer to work on various healthcare projects.This role includes interiors and design and development work for projects involving construction of the interiors of new buildings, alteration of existing buildings and facilities, and potential larger planning and design efforts. The position will offer the candidate opportunities to grow within the firm and exposure to an innovative, creative, and highly collaborative environment. We seek candidates who are both self-motivated and team players.
In your new role, you will:
- Provide expertise (under high-level guidance) in executing healthcare projects to team members, client, and contractors from early design through construction administration
- Work with clients to identify objectives and formulate options
- Interpret and formulate design concepts by collaborating with project team and developing design, documentation, scheduling, and budgeting
- Prepare contract and permitting documents, applying technical quality, code compliance, and design control
- Lead project engineers to ensure an integrated approach and coordinate project requirements
- Maintain records to document phases of project
- Collaborate with architects, interior designers, lighting designers, and all project disciplines
- Lead the work of other team members, providing mentorship and guidance
- May participate in marketing efforts, including presentations
What you will need to succeed:
- 5 - 10 years of professional experience in interiors
- Well-versed in healthcare projects with experience on small and large scale projects
- Bachelor's or Master's Degree
- LEED Accreditation or within 18 months of hire
- Proficiency in Revit with 3D modeling skills essential; familiarity with Rhino and re-integration into Revit is a plus
- Demonstrated knowledge of Adobe Suite (Photoshop, Illustrator, InDesign) and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el)
- Demonstrated knowledge of Enscape and/or other rendering processes
- Ability to work within a highly collaborative team environment
- Excellent communication skills and strong attention to detail
- Client presentation skills is beneficial
- Ability to work with integrity, trust, and commitment; setting an example for others
- Ability to travel if the project(s) requires
This role requires the individual to be based in the United States.
